One thing to note is that Carliante works best for display use rather than long paragraphs. For technical instructions or dense information, a more straightforward font might be better. However, for product tags, logos, and promotional text, it’s a fantastic choice.

When pairing Carliante with other fonts, I often use a clean sans serif or simple serif font for contrast. This helps maintain readability while allowing the script font to shine. For example, using a bold sans serif font for titles and Carliante for the body text creates a nice balance that’s both visually appealing and easy to read.
Before using Carliante for commercial purposes, I always check the included styles, ligatures, and file formats to ensure compatibility with my design tools and production needs. It’s also important to verify the font’s licensing terms, especially if you plan to sell templates or physical products.
